This hearty Italian Pasta Fagioli Soup is a delightful mix of flavors and textures. It’s the perfect dish for any occasion, whether it’s a cozy family dinner or a gathering with friends. Packed with lean protein from turkey sausage, tender vegetables, and two kinds of beans in a rich tomato broth, this soup warms you from the inside out. Its comforting nature makes it an all-time favorite, ideal for chilly nights when you crave something filling and satisfying.

Jump to:
- Why You’ll Love This Recipe
- Tools and Preparation
- Essential Tools and Equipment
- Importance of Each Tool
- Ingredients
- For the Soup Base
- For the Beans and Tomatoes
- For Seasoning
- For Pasta & Garnish
- How to Make Italian Pasta Fagioli Soup
- Step 1: Heat the Oil and Cook Sausage
- Step 2: Sauté Vegetables
- Step 3: Add Garlic
- Step 4: Add Broth and Beans
- Step 5: Cook the Pasta
- Step 6: Final Touches
- Step 7: Serve Hot
- How to Serve Italian Pasta Fagioli Soup
- With Crusty Bread
- Topped with Fresh Herbs
- With Grated Cheese
- As a Meal Prep Option
- Accompanied by a Simple Salad
- With a Splash of Lemon
- How to Perfect Italian Pasta Fagioli Soup
- Best Side Dishes for Italian Pasta Fagioli Soup
- Common Mistakes to Avoid
- Storage & Reheating Instructions
- Refrigerator Storage
- Freezing Italian Pasta Fagioli Soup
- Reheating Italian Pasta Fagioli Soup
- Frequently Asked Questions
- What is Italian Pasta Fagioli Soup?
- Can I make Italian Pasta Fagioli Soup vegetarian?
- How do I store leftover Italian Pasta Fagioli Soup?
- What type of pasta works best in this soup?
- Can I add more vegetables?
- Final Thoughts
- 📖 Recipe Card
Why You’ll Love This Recipe
- Nourishing and Hearty: This soup combines lean meats and beans, making it a filling dish that provides essential nutrients.
- Quick to Prepare: With a total cook time of just 40 minutes, you can whip up this delicious meal on busy weeknights.
- Versatile Ingredients: Feel free to customize with your favorite veggies or pasta shapes to suit your taste.
- Freezer-Friendly: Make a big batch and store leftovers in the freezer for quick meals later on.
- Flavorful Comfort Food: The blend of herbs and spices creates a rich flavor profile that warms the soul.
Tools and Preparation
Before diving into the cooking process, gather your tools. Having the right equipment will make your experience smoother and more enjoyable.
Essential Tools and Equipment
- Large soup pot
- Cutting board
- Knife
- Measuring cups and spoons
- Wooden spoon or spatula
Importance of Each Tool
- Large soup pot: Essential for cooking the soup evenly while allowing all ingredients to blend beautifully.
- Knife: A sharp knife makes chopping vegetables quick and efficient.
- Measuring cups and spoons: Accurate measurements ensure consistency in flavor and texture.
Ingredients
This hearty Italian Pasta Fagioli Soup is packed with lean protein, tender vegetables, savory herbs, and two types of beans in a rich tomato broth. It’s comforting, filling, and brimming with classic Italian flavor—perfect for weeknight dinners or cozy weekend meals.
For the Soup Base
- 1 tablespoon olive oil
- 1 pound mild or spicy ground turkey or chicken sausage (casings removed)
- 1 large yellow onion, finely diced
- 3 medium carrots, finely diced
- 2 medium celery ribs, finely diced
- 4 cloves garlic, minced
- 5 cups low sodium chicken broth
For the Beans and Tomatoes
- 1 can (14.5 oz) cannellini beans, rinsed and drained
- 1 can (14.5 oz) red kidney beans, rinsed and drained
- 1 can (15 oz) diced tomatoes, with juices
- 1 can (16 oz) tomato sauce
For Seasoning
- 1 teaspoon salt
- 1 teaspoon ground black pepper
- 2 bay leaves
- 1 tablespoon fresh rosemary, minced
- 1 tablespoon fresh thyme
For Pasta & Garnish
- 1 cup (4 oz) dried pasta (elbow macaroni or ditalini)
- 3 tablespoons fresh Italian parsley, chopped
- ⅓ cup freshly grated Parmigiano-Reggiano, plus more for serving
- Crushed red pepper flakes (optional, for serving)

How to Make Italian Pasta Fagioli Soup
Step 1: Heat the Oil and Cook Sausage
Heat olive oil in a large soup pot over medium-high heat. Add sausage and cook for 4–5 minutes, breaking it apart as it browns.
Step 2: Sauté Vegetables
Add the onion, carrots, celery, rosemary, thyme, and parsley. Sauté for about 6 minutes until softened.
Step 3: Add Garlic
Stir in garlic and cook for 1 more minute until fragrant.
Step 4: Add Broth and Beans
Add the chicken broth, cannellini beans, kidney beans, diced tomatoes (with juices), tomato sauce, salt, pepper, and bay leaves. Bring to a boil over high heat; then reduce to a simmer for 5 minutes.
Step 5: Cook the Pasta
Stir in the pasta and simmer for 9–10 minutes or until pasta is al dente.
Step 6: Final Touches
Remove and discard bay leaves. Remove soup from heat; stir in Parmesan cheese. If the soup is too thick, add more broth or water to reach desired consistency. Season to taste with additional salt and pepper.
Step 7: Serve Hot
Serve hot garnished with more Parmigiano-Reggiano cheese and crushed red pepper flakes if desired.
How to Serve Italian Pasta Fagioli Soup
Italian Pasta Fagioli Soup is a delightful dish that can be enjoyed in various ways. Whether you want to keep it classic or add a twist, here are some serving suggestions to enhance your experience.
With Crusty Bread
- A warm, crusty loaf of bread pairs perfectly with the soup. Use it to soak up the rich broth.
Topped with Fresh Herbs
- Garnish your bowl with extra chopped parsley or basil for a burst of fresh flavor.
With Grated Cheese
- Sprinkle freshly grated Parmigiano-Reggiano over each serving for added richness and depth.
As a Meal Prep Option
- Store individual portions in airtight containers for easy reheating during busy weeknights.
Accompanied by a Simple Salad
- Serve with a side salad of mixed greens drizzled with olive oil and vinegar for a light contrast.
With a Splash of Lemon
- Add a squeeze of fresh lemon juice just before serving to brighten the flavors of the soup.
How to Perfect Italian Pasta Fagioli Soup
Making the perfect Italian Pasta Fagioli Soup takes practice and attention to detail. Here are some tips to ensure your soup is always delicious.
- Choose Quality Ingredients: Use high-quality tomatoes and fresh herbs for the best flavor.
- Adjust Seasoning: Taste and adjust salt, pepper, and spices throughout cooking for well-balanced flavors.
- Cook Pasta Separately: For better texture, cook pasta al dente separately and add it just before serving.
- Let it Rest: Allowing the soup to sit for a while lets flavors meld together beautifully.
- Experiment with Proteins: Try different types of sausage or even vegetarian options like mushrooms for variety.
- Store Properly: Keep leftovers in airtight containers and refrigerate for up to three days or freeze for longer storage.

Best Side Dishes for Italian Pasta Fagioli Soup
To complement your Italian Pasta Fagioli Soup, consider pairing it with some delicious side dishes. Here are some great options that will elevate your meal.
- Garlic Bread: Toasted bread spread with garlic butter adds crunch and flavor.
- Caprese Salad: Fresh mozzarella, tomatoes, and basil drizzled with balsamic glaze provide a refreshing contrast.
- Antipasto Platter: A selection of cured meats, cheeses, olives, and marinated vegetables offers variety.
- Roasted Vegetables: Seasonal veggies roasted until tender can enhance your dining experience.
- Cheesy Polenta: Creamy polenta makes an excellent base that pairs well with the soup’s flavors.
- Stuffed Peppers: Bell peppers filled with rice, beans, or meat can be a hearty addition to your meal.
Common Mistakes to Avoid
When making Italian Pasta Fagioli Soup, avoiding common mistakes can elevate your dish. Here are some pitfalls to look out for:
- Skipping the Sautéing Step: Neglecting to sauté the vegetables and sausage first can lead to a lack of depth in flavor. Always take the time to cook these ingredients until they are softened and fragrant.
- Overcooking the Pasta: Adding pasta too early or cooking it for too long can result in mushy noodles. Add pasta towards the end of the cooking time and monitor it closely for al dente texture.
- Ignoring Seasoning Adjustments: Failing to taste and adjust seasoning before serving may lead to a bland soup. Be sure to season gradually and taste as you go.
- Using Low-Quality Ingredients: Not using fresh herbs or good-quality broth can diminish the overall taste. Always opt for fresh ingredients when possible for a more vibrant soup.
- Not Storing Properly: Improper storage can affect the soup’s quality over time. Make sure to use airtight containers for refrigeration or freezing.
Storage & Reheating Instructions
Refrigerator Storage
- Store in an airtight container in the fridge.
- The soup lasts up to 4 days in the refrigerator.
Freezing Italian Pasta Fagioli Soup
- Use freezer-safe containers or bags.
- The soup can be frozen for up to 3 months.
Reheating Italian Pasta Fagioli Soup
- Oven: Preheat oven to 350°F (175°C). Transfer soup to an oven-safe dish, cover, and heat for about 20-25 minutes.
- Microwave: Place soup in a microwave-safe bowl. Heat on high for 2-3 minutes, stirring halfway through.
- Stovetop: Pour soup into a pot over medium heat. Stir occasionally until heated through, usually about 5-10 minutes.

Frequently Asked Questions
Here are some common questions regarding Italian Pasta Fagioli Soup:
What is Italian Pasta Fagioli Soup?
Italian Pasta Fagioli Soup is a hearty dish made with beans, pasta, vegetables, and flavorful herbs simmered in a rich tomato broth.
Can I make Italian Pasta Fagioli Soup vegetarian?
Yes, you can substitute sausage with mushrooms or lentils and use vegetable broth instead of chicken broth for a vegetarian version.
How do I store leftover Italian Pasta Fagioli Soup?
Store leftovers in an airtight container in the refrigerator for up to 4 days or freeze them for up to 3 months.
What type of pasta works best in this soup?
Short pasta shapes like elbow macaroni or ditalini are ideal as they hold up well during cooking and absorb flavors nicely.
Can I add more vegetables?
Absolutely! Feel free to customize your Italian Pasta Fagioli Soup by adding spinach, zucchini, or bell peppers according to your preference.
Final Thoughts
This Italian Pasta Fagioli Soup is not just comforting but also incredibly versatile. You can easily customize it with your favorite ingredients or adjust the spice level. It’s perfect for weeknight dinners or cozy weekends. Give this recipe a try and enjoy its rich flavors and satisfying texture!
Did You Enjoy Making This Recipe? Please rate this recipe with ⭐⭐⭐⭐⭐ or leave a comment.
📖 Recipe Card
Print
Italian Pasta Fagioli Soup
- Total Time: 40 minutes
- Yield: Serves approximately 6 people 1x
Description
Indulge in the heartwarming flavors of Italian Pasta Fagioli Soup, a delightful blend of lean turkey sausage, two types of beans, and vibrant vegetables simmered in a rich tomato broth. This comforting dish is perfect for any occasion, from cozy family dinners to casual gatherings with friends. With its nourishing ingredients and satisfying texture, this soup is sure to be a favorite during chilly nights. Plus, it’s quick to prepare—ready in just 40 minutes—and easily customizable based on your preferences. Whip up a hearty pot today and enjoy the rustic charm of this classic Italian recipe!
Ingredients
- 1 tablespoon olive oil
- 1 pound ground turkey sausage
- 1 large yellow onion
- 3 medium carrots
- 2 medium celery ribs
- 4 cloves garlic
- 5 cups low sodium chicken broth
- 1 can cannellini beans
- 1 can red kidney beans
- 1 can diced tomatoes
- 1 cup dried pasta (elbow macaroni or ditalini)
- Fresh herbs (parsley, rosemary, thyme)
Instructions
- Heat olive oil in a large soup pot over medium-high heat. Add ground turkey sausage and cook until browned.
- Stir in diced onion, carrots, celery, rosemary, thyme, and parsley; sauté until softened.
- Add minced garlic and cook until fragrant.
- Pour in chicken broth, add both types of beans, diced tomatoes (with juices), salt, pepper, and bay leaves. Bring to a boil then reduce to simmer for five minutes.
- Mix in the pasta and continue simmering until al dente.
- Remove bay leaves; stir in Parmesan cheese. Adjust consistency with additional broth if needed.
- Serve hot topped with extra cheese and crushed red pepper flakes if desired.
- Prep Time: 15 minutes
- Cook Time: 25 minutes
- Category: Main
- Method: Simmering
- Cuisine: Italian
Nutrition
- Serving Size: 1 cup (240g)
- Calories: 320
- Sugar: 4g
- Sodium: 650mg
- Fat: 10g
- Saturated Fat: 3g
- Unsaturated Fat: 6g
- Trans Fat: 0g
- Carbohydrates: 44g
- Fiber: 10g
- Protein: 22g
- Cholesterol: 60mg